About the role

OxyChem, a Berkshire Hathaway company, is seeking a Process Engineer to join our team at our manufacturing plant in Wichita, KS. Our commitment to safety, innovation, and environmental responsibility makes us a great place to grow your career.

Responsibilities

  • Maintain protection of the environment and the health and safety of our employees, customers, and the communities in which we operate and/or transport our products as our highest priority.
  • Identify, evaluate, develop, specify, justify, install, and start-up process improvements to increase production capacity, improve operating reliability, reduce manufacturing costs, reduce energy usage, conserve raw materials, improve product yields and improve product quality.
  • Participate in any opportunity to enhance safety, upgrade environmental safeguards, and provide for the overall optimization of process operation.
  • Provide ongoing engineering assistance to operations including troubleshooting of process operating problems, conducting special tests, developing reports, providing technical assistance as required and reporting of production status.
  • Provide coordination between the Production, Project, Maintenance and Corporate Engineering Departments regarding capital project implementation including preparation of capital project documentation.
  • Represent and/or assist production and engineering in matters of evaluation, selection, coordination and control of vendors supplying necessary operating services, consulting services, materials, equipment and other needs of operation.

Qualifications

  • Bachelor’s degree in Chemical Engineering required, with 5 years of engineering experience in a manufacturing environment preferred.
  • Strong analytical/problem solving skills.
  • High proficiency in Microsoft applications (such as Word, Excel, PowerPoint and Outlook).
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ills.
  • Excellent interpersonal skills including the ability to work as part of a team.
  • Ability to lift 40 lbs, climb ladders and stairs, walk, bend, stoop, wear personal protective equipment including a respirator, respond to visual and audible alarms.
